Important Checklist Items Before Paying for A Fence
It's pretty hard to take your fence back after you have bought it and it's in the ground, right? So in order to avoid problems, there is much to discover plus you have to do some shopping around for several things. And it's not always easy to visualize how it will look after it's installed. Let's face it, you're going to need all the help you can get so you're totally happy with your brand new, beautiful fence.
Maybe your needs are fairly general and not necessarily in the pursuit of beauty in the backgarden. Most people don't want something that is very tall or unattractive, and some chain link metal fences are totally dull, boring, and not at all attractive. Along with the basic decision about materials, there are questions about maintenance and lifespan and cost. What happens with most people is it comes down to budget, and obviously the bigger it is you'll have more selections. So that's something to think about if you're environmentally conscious.
Most or many people at least may not realize that fences can serve to provide a goal just for making your garden look nicer. The best way to ensure the best outcome is to have it all planned out, and then it's just a matter of getting what you need. There's a lot more to think about with this because you want to choose fence colors that will enhance and not detract, and the types of foliage and flowers you have in place have to be considered. You can even hire professional landscapers to help you make the best choices, and in addition to color concerns, do think about the materials used in the fence as well.
In neighborhoods, it's common for kids and dogs to run across your garden, and that is something a fence will prevent. There is really no reason to go all out if this is why you want to install a fence. But you want this to add to the overall attractive appearance, and that is understandable from many perspectives. The question of what to look for really just depends on the type of fence you decide to get.
Don't forget that you should get a fence that will enhance the value of your home. You also have to remember the possibility of getting rid of your home and moving elsewhere. A fence can add a lot to the bottom line asking price and that's an important consideration.
